How can banks afford to pay interest? When you deposit money in the bank, they don’t just sit on your cash. They lend out your money to other people who need mortgages, car loans, refinancing etc. They charge those people more than you charge them for borrowing your money. That profit...

An overdraft fee is a fee charged by your bank when you make a transaction that causes your account to go negative. Banks may allow the transaction to go through, but you must pay the fee and replenish the negative amount to restore your account to good standing. In some cases, banks ma...
